Expression of Epstein-Barr virus latent infection genes and oncogenes in lymphoma cell lines derived from pyothorax-associated lymphoma.

Abstract

Malignant lymphomas frequently develop in the pleural cavity of patients with long-standing pyothorax. The term pyothorax-associated lymphoma (PAL) has been proposed for this type of tumor. Most PALs are diffuse lymphomas of the B-cell type and contain Epstein-Barr virus (EBV) DNA. We have established 2 lymphoma cell lines from biopsy specimens of PAL cases, OPL-1 and OPL-2, and examined their growth characteristics and the expression of EBV latent infection genes and oncogenes. OPL-2 exhibited a more rapid growth and higher saturation density than OPL-1, and only OPL-2 exhibited colony-forming activity in soft agar. OPL-1 and -2 were positive for B-cell differentiation markers and showed clonal surface immunoglobulins. Both line contained a single predominant form of episomal EBV DNA, indicating clonal cellular proliferation of an EBV-infected progenitor cell. OPL-1 and -2 contained type B and A EBV genome, respectively. Expression of EBV nuclear antigen (EBNA)2 mRNA and protein was detected by Northern and Western blot analysis in OPL-1, but not in OPL-2. On the other hand, the expression of latent membrane protein (LMP)1 mRNA in both OPL-1 and -2 was extremely weak and detectable only by reverse transcription-polymerase chain reaction. Protein expression of LMP1 was not observed by Western blot analysis or immunocytochemistry. Both lines expressed c-myc mRNA. Only OPL-1 expressed mRNA of c-fgr, an oncogene whose expression is upregulated by EBNA2. Both OPLs expressed bcl-2 mRNA without detectable expression of LMP1 protein.

摘要

恶性淋巴瘤常发生于长期脓胸患者的胸腔内。针对这类肿瘤,已提出“脓胸相关淋巴瘤(PAL)”这一术语。大多数PAL为B细胞型弥漫性淋巴瘤,且含有EB病毒(EBV)DNA。我们从PAL病例的活检标本中建立了2株淋巴瘤细胞系,即OPL - 1和OPL - 2,并检测了它们的生长特性以及EBV潜伏感染基因和癌基因的表达。与OPL - 1相比,OPL - 2生长更快且饱和密度更高,并且只有OPL - 2在软琼脂中表现出集落形成活性。OPL - 1和 - 2对B细胞分化标志物呈阳性,并显示出克隆性表面免疫球蛋白。两株细胞系均含有单一主要形式的游离型EBV DNA,表明EBV感染的祖细胞发生了克隆性细胞增殖。OPL - 1和 - 2分别含有B型和A型EBV基因组。通过Northern和Western印迹分析在OPL - 1中检测到EB病毒核抗原(EBNA)2 mRNA和蛋白,但在OPL - 2中未检测到。另一方面,OPL - 1和 - 2中潜伏膜蛋白(LMP)1 mRNA的表达都极其微弱,仅通过逆转录 - 聚合酶链反应才能检测到。通过Western印迹分析或免疫细胞化学未观察到LMP1蛋白的表达。两株细胞系均表达c - myc mRNA。只有OPL - 1表达c - fgr的mRNA,c - fgr是一种其表达受EBNA2上调的癌基因。两株OPL均表达bcl - 2 mRNA,但未检测到LMP1蛋白的表达。
